How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Oliver?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Oliver Studio Apartments | $1,574 | $822 | $4,395 |
Oliver 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,933 | $845 | $10,000+ |
Oliver 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,588 | $700 | $7,060 |
Oliver 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,655 | $1,094 | $5,345 |
Oliver 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,010 | $905 | $3,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Oliver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Oliver?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Oliver with Swimming Pool is at The Severn listed at $1,049.
How much is the average rent for Oliver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Oliver with Swimming Pool is $2,605.
What is the largest Oliver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Oliver is a 2,427 square feet unit starting from $1,470 at Hopkins House Apartments.
What is the average size for Oliver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Oliver is currently at 516 sq ft.
